Allied Spirit is a U.S. Army exercise for multinational partners, conducted at 7th Army Training Command training areas at Grafenwoehr and Hohenfels, Germany.
 
Unlike other USAREUR-AF exercises, which feature U.S. brigade combat teams in a lead role augmented by Allies and partners, Allied Spirit places an Allied unit as the main training audience. While U.S.-led, this exercise will develop and enhance NATO and key partner interoperability and readiness across specified warfighting functions.

Silver Arrow trains with the 56th Rescue squadron providing tactical airlift capacity at Aviano Air Base, Italy, Jan. 24, 2024. The Silver Arrow mission contributes to improved interoperability with NATO allies and partners, and U.S. aircraft rotating into the European theater in support of persistent military airlift capabilities.
